本文目录导读:
随着科技的不断进步和网络安全需求的日益增长,安防监控系统的应用越来越广泛,为了满足市场需求,开发一款专业的安防监控网站成为当务之急,本文将详细介绍安防监控网站源码的开发过程,包括系统架构设计、功能模块实现以及安全性考虑等方面。
项目背景与目标
当前市面上已有的安防监控系统大多采用传统的客户端/服务器模式进行数据传输和管理,这种模式存在一定的局限性,客户端需要安装特定的软件才能访问监控画面,且无法实时更新;服务器端则需要配置复杂的网络环境来支持多台设备的接入,我们决定开发一套基于Web技术的安防监控网站,旨在解决上述问题并提供更加便捷的用户体验。
图片来源于网络,如有侵权联系删除
系统架构设计
-
前端界面:
- 使用HTML5、CSS3等技术构建响应式网页布局;
- 利用JavaScript编写交互脚本,实现画面的动态展示和事件处理;
- 采用Ajax技术异步获取后台服务器的实时数据,提高页面加载速度。
-
后端逻辑:
- 选择PHP作为服务器端编程语言,因其易于学习和维护的特点;
- 通过MySQL数据库存储设备信息、视频流等关键数据;
- 设计RESTful API接口供前端调用,确保数据的准确性和一致性。
-
通信协议:
- 采用RTSP(Real-Time Streaming Protocol)协议进行音视频流的传输,保证高质量的视频播放效果;
- 使用TCP/IP协议建立稳定的网络连接,防止丢包现象的发生。
-
安全措施:
- 实施HTTPS加密传输机制,保护敏感信息的机密性;
- 对登录权限进行严格控制,避免未经授权的用户访问核心资源;
- 定期对系统和数据进行备份,以防万一的数据丢失或损坏。
主要功能模块介绍
用户管理模块
该模块负责用户的注册、登录、修改密码等功能,通过验证邮箱地址和手机号码的双重认证方式,提高了账号的安全性,管理员可以批量导入导出用户信息,简化了日常管理工作。
设备管理模块
此模块允许管理员添加、删除、编辑各类监控设备和摄像头,每个设备都有唯一的标识符ID,便于管理和追踪,还可以设置不同的权限级别,如只读、读写等,以适应不同角色的需求。
图片来源于网络,如有侵权联系删除
视频监控模块
这是整个系统的核心部分,提供了实时的视频预览和历史录像回放功能,用户可以通过浏览器直接观看现场情况,无需额外下载客户端软件,支持多路并发播放,即使在高峰时段也能流畅运行。
报警联动模块
当监测到异常情况时,系统能够自动触发警报并通过短信通知相关人员,还可以与其他智能设备进行联动控制,比如关闭电源或者开启灯光照明等,从而实现对环境的智能化管理。
数据统计与分析模块
定期生成各种报表和数据图表,帮助管理者了解设备的运行状态和使用频率等信息,这些数据可以为未来的决策提供有力的依据和建议。
尽管我们已经取得了一定的成果,但仍有许多地方需要改进和完善,接下来我们将继续优化用户体验、加强安全保障、拓展功能范围等方面的工作,同时也会关注新技术的发展趋势,争取尽快推出更先进的产品和服务给广大客户使用。
“安防监控网站源码”项目的成功实施不仅提升了我们的技术水平,也为我们赢得了客户的信任和市场口碑,在未来日子里,我们将不忘初心,砥砺前行,努力打造出更多优质的作品奉献给大家!
标签: #安防监控网站源码
评论列表